Box Score ROMEOVILLE, Ill. – To clinch their 11th-straight GLVC regular season title, the No. 17 University of Indianapolis men's tennis team bested Lewis 5-2. They finish the regular season on a 12-match win streak, with a 16-3 mark on the regular season.
"They've played extremely solid since the ITA tournament, and have meshed well together at the right time." UIndy head coach Malik Tabet said after the match. "We're looking forward to taking on the new journey we have up ahead, and everyone is very excited about what we can do."
INS AND OUTS
The Flyers were on the board first after securing the doubles point 2-1, with wins at slots #1 and #2.
To start things off, Gabriel Haro Cuenca and Sarver Azamatov bested Tadeo Gaggiofatto and Asier Ayllon Prado 6-1 at #2 doubles.
Lorenzo Di Cursi and Manu Lanteri edged-out Grant Miller and Santiago Carabajal 6-7 at #3 singles to level the doubles point at 1-1. Indrek Soome and Roberto Leal got Lewis the first point of the match with a 7-5 win over David Simeonov and Matthieu Derache at #1 singles.
In the top half of singles play, the Greyhounds plucked two quick wins at the #1 and #2 positions to gain a 2-1 lead.
Asier Ayllon Prado got the ball rolling with a dominant 6-2 6-1 victory at #2 singles over Haro Cuenca. Simeonov gave UIndy the lead with a 6-3 6-1 win over Soome at #1 singles.
Azamatov responded well for the Flyers, leveling the score at 2-2 with his 7-6 6-4 finish over Lanteri in #3 singles.
The Hounds kicked into high gear in singles positions #4, #5, and #6, ripping off three straight-set victories.
Gaggiofatto and Di Cursi respectively each delivered bagels to their respective opponents at #5 and #6 singles, where Di Cursi dominated Andrew Davidson 6-0 6-0, and Gaggiofatto ousted Miller 6-0 6-0.
Derache clinched the afternoon with a powerful showing against Carabajal at #4 singles, taking home a 6-5 6-1 win.
